I love this TV. It gets bright enough to make you squint and the colors are insane while remaining accurate. I also love the stand design, it’s unique and gives it a more premium feel. I don’t use the built in speakers but I easily could, they’re weirdly good. I have two complaints, wish all 4 HDMI ports did Dolby Vision and 120hz, only two of them do. And the price is a little insane, though I do not feel like I spent too much personally. But if you can wait for QD OLEDS to go down in price I would, I just really needed an upgrade from my 43 inch TCL.

Sony A95K 55” vs Sony A80K 55”
Originally I purchased the A80K and used it for a week. There’s plenty of great things about it such as; fantastic color accuracy/reproduction, Sony processing picture quality, great motion handling, and super inky blacks. The only issue for me is the brightness!
If you’re using this TV in a darker room (comes with a backlit remote), you’re perfectly fine. If you’re using this in a room where light shines in majority of the time, this is not a great option.
I went out and purchased the Sony A95K 55” to compare with the A80K. I sat them next to each other and set all picture settings on each tv to their respective defaults. I played the same videos at the exact same time with the same settings streaming 4K SDR and HDR content.
The A95K utilizes a QD-OLED panel instead of a W-OLED. Sony explains it best on their website, “ Pairing our XR OLED Contrast Pro and OLED(QD-OLED) panel, this TV delivers up to 200% as much colour brightness as conventional OLED TVs, bringing scenes alive with pure blacks and our brightest colours”. Don’t get me wrong, the A80K is a great TV, but the A95K is on a different level.
The only issue is the price of the A95K. If that is the case for you, some amazing alternative options; Samsung S95B, Sony A90K/A80K, LG G2, and the LG C2/C1/CX.

Bought this mainly for gaming and the much needed HDMI 2.1 for use with my ps5. I know there are more gaming oriented Tvs like the LG c2 and g2 but i really wanted the QD panel thats on this one. Reds, greens and Blues just look amazing on this Tv thanks to the QD panel it has. This is the first time i experience this level of HDR. This is also my first Oled experience so it quite an upgrade from what i was use to. Got this just in time to play God of War Ragnarök and its been quite the experience. Getting the vibrant colors and the smoothness of vrr and higher refresh rates is truly game changing. Also Playing Modern warfare 2 and warzone on this at 120hz is awesome. Playing mouse and keyboard for MW2 on this Tv is actually a thing now thanks to the higher refresh rates and responsiveness of the Tv. Streaming content and movies also look great on this display. Even older movies and shows look better as well. Tried dolby vision using my xbox to watch the Matrix off HBO and boy was it nice. The muzzle flashes off the gun fire looked almost real with how good the HDR was. Aside from the quality of the image the TV also has a really nice build quality to it. Is thin and sturdy but not too thin like the samsung S95b. Its one of the main reasons i chose this over the S95b. The build quality on this is unmatched. Also i really like that it has a google operating system. The TV feels responsive and quick to start. Also it has some neat features for the ps5. The ps5 will automatically go into rest mode if you turn off the tv. If you turn on the ps5 the Tv will turn on and switch to the ps5 input by itself. Those are some nice little quality of life features. Comes with a nice remote as well. Buttons are back lit and cones with google assistance. So you can use the remote as a mic and talk into it to search things for you. Its very accurate and a lot better than typing things in manually. Overall im very happy with this TV so worth it. The only tiny negative i can say so far is the lack of Hgig support for hdr tone mapping for gaming but thats a very minor nit pick. The gradation preferred Tone mapping still looks great just as long as you have your ps5 hdr set correctly. Worth every penny. I’m a happy camper. Heres to the next 5 years of gaming on this puppy
